“Yumi Time is one of those low-key neighborhood spots that quietly wins you over with real comfort food and genuinely kind service. A Taiwanese homestyle flavors, and everything we tried tasted like it was cooked with patience instead of shortcuts.
The braised pork rice bowl was the first “okay, this is legit” moment. The pork was chopped into glossy, tender cubes with that rich soy-braised aroma, spooned generously over hot white rice. It hit the perfect balance of savory and slightly sweet, with enough collagen-y goodness to feel luxurious without being greasy. The little pop of bright pickles on the side (and fresh cilantro on top) kept each bite clean and addictive.
The noodle soup was just as satisfying. It came in a big metal bowl with a clear, comforting broth, loads of bean sprouts and greens, and a braised egg that tasted properly marinated. The noodles were light and slurpable, and the soup had that simple, clean depth that’s hard to get right—especially when you want something soothing but still flavorful. Add a touch of chili (if you like heat) and it becomes even more craveable.
We also ordered the braised pork knuckle bowl, and it’s absolutely worth it if you like melt-in-your-mouth texture. The skin and meat were tender, richly seasoned, and paired perfectly with rice, pickled ginger, and herbs. It’s hearty, satisfying, and the kind of dish that makes you slow down and enjoy the whole bowl.
Don’t skip the side dish with tofu puffs and cabbage—soft, spongey tofu that soaks up sauce, plus cabbage that stays crisp-tender. It’s a great add-on to balance the richer braised items.
Service was a highlight. Staff were warm, attentive, and quick to check in without hovering. Food came out fast, everything was neatly plated, and the overall vibe felt relaxed and welcoming. Portions were generous for the price, and the dishes all worked well family-style if you’re sharing.“
